I am Andy Gesner and I am the owner and president of Hip Video Promo. I was very blessed to get to grow up in the sixties and seventies, experiencing in real time the music that led me to wanna be a creative. I bought my bass guitar in 1979, and for 20 years I lived it, breathed it, sweated, bled it in bands, and also putting out records, helping others. In 1993, I began my own record label, hedgehog Records and continued to help artists by putting out music. But it was a difficult struggle. I do think my bands were overlooked and underappreciated, but in the year 2000, I figured if I can’t do, I’ll teach. And that’s when Hip Video promo began. As a music video promotions company, we focused exclusively on video content, getting it television airplay. We were there right when the online worldwide web took cold. So for many of our clients, we are a trusted online PR company. About eight years ago, once Spotify emerged as an important new trend, we began offering Spotify playlist pitching, as well as began shooting videos, making lyric videos, providing our clients with well crafted social media visual content, as well as shooting live events. Now we’re also pitching to YouTube playlist curators, and though we’re very curated as to who we work with, we have had the opportunity to help thousands of talented creatives and promoted over 4,400 music videos.
